详细的解决方案和简单的微信小程序选择器视图组件的例子

视图选择器

相关文章:

微信小程序按钮

微信小广播节目

微信小程序块

微信小程序开关

微信小程序文本

微信小程序选择器视图

微信小程序选择器

WeChat small program label

微信小程序输入



微信小程序形式

微信小程序的复选框



实现效果图:





嵌入式页面滚动选择器



属性名称
类型
默认值
解释




价值
数阵

数组中的数字代表在选择器视图选择器视图列选择的项目(下标从0开始)。当数字大于选择器视图列时,选择最后一个项。


指示灯样式
字符串

在选择器中间设置选择框的样式。


bindchange
eventhandle

当滚动选择、价值的变化,引发更改事件,event.detail = { }价值:价值;价值是一个数组,表示视图选择器选择器视图列,目前选择以下项目(下标从0开始)。




注意:只有组件可以放置,其他节点不会显示。

选择器视图列

子节点的高度将自动设置为拾取视图的选定框的高度。

示例代码:



{ { { } } } {日}


{项目}


{ { } }月份


{项目}日






日期=新日期()
常量年份= }
常量月份= }
常量天}

为了(让我= 1990;i < =日期。返回完整年份){我+ +(;)
Years.push(我)
}

对于(让i = 1;i < 12;i + +){
Months.push(我)
}

对于(让i = 1;i < 31;i + +){
Days.push(我)
}

页({
数据:{
岁月:岁月,
年:date.getfullyear(),
月份:月,
月份:2,
天:天,
日期:2,
年:date.getfullyear(),
值:{ 9999, 1, 1 },
},
BindChange:功能(e){
Const Val = e.detail.value
this.setdata({
年份:此数据。年份{ { { 0 } },
月份:此数据。月份{ { { 1 } },
日期:这个数据。天数{ { { 1 } }
})
}
})


谢谢你的阅读。我希望你能帮助你,谢谢你对这个站的支持。